Objectives:
The project is aimed at fighting discrimination against women/the LGBT community and promoting gender equality in the Republic of Moldova through two main components which are 1) building capacity of women/LGBT organisations and activists and 2) increasing public awareness on gender equality issues.
Description:
The project will contribute to fight discrimination against women/the LGBT community and promote gender equality in Moldova through 1) capacity building and 2) awareness raising components. Specifically, within the framework of the 1st component, the project envisages trainings for the women’s organisations based on the findings of the needs assessment and supporting the implementation of the strategies. The 2nd component will focus on comprehensive coverage of the gender-related issues pertinent to Moldovan’s context through TV talk shows, onsite meetings with the audience, a series of events on the occasion of the 8th of March, and established network of librarians.

Results:
A 0.1) Outputs: an inception meeting report, an implementation plan including: updated timeline, M&E plan, updated methodology, updated budget, and a communication strategy and visibility guidelines. IREX Europe financial guidelines and documents adapted and shared with the co-applicants. 1 intermediary meeting’s reports and updated implementation plans as required. 1 final meeting report, assessing all the project lessons learned, the next actions to be undertaken to ensure sustainability and a presentation to various stakeholders about the project’s results and outcomes.
A 0.2) Outputs: 1 Steering Committee is set up as demonstrated by the list of SC members, SC participation and voting rules, agreed communication, SC minutes
A 1.1) Outputs: 30 organisations, members of the Gender Equality Platform have answered the questionnaire and assessed their organisational and strategic capacities
A 1.2) Outputs: 10 women organisations (at least 40% from regions) receive capacity building training and grants to develop/implement their strategy developed based on the in-house assessment.
Outcomes: 10 women organisations are strengthened and more sustainable
A1.3) Outputs: 2 National Leadership Academies are organised. Each Academy will include two sessions and will be a total of 3 days. 60 participants will attend. At least 50% will be from the regions outside Chisinau and 20% will be victims of intersectional discrimination.
Outcomes: 60 participants learn about leadership, campaigning, anti-burnout etc, 80% increase their knowledge
A1.4) Outputs: 20 grants are awarded and implemented to promote women/LGBT rights.
Outcomes: At least 2000 people across Moldova see the campaigns and learn more about the rights of and discrimination faced by women and LGBT people
A 1.5) Outputs: 20 small grants are provided to build resilience of women/LBT activists or women/LGBT organisations.
Outcomes: 70% of participants say they are better able to work sustainably following the training
A 2.1) Outputs: At least 25 awareness raising events on women’s issues are organised in local libraries, 70% outside of Chisinau. At least 250 people will attend the events in total.
Outcomes: At least 250 people increase their knowledge about women’s rights
A 2.2) Outputs: 8 events are organised each year for International Women’s Day. At least 300 people participate in the events each year
Outcomes: The events will be the subject of at least 40 articles, reports and show in the media
A 2.3) Outputs: 1 season and 12 programmes of the talk show “Optmart SRL” are produced and broadcast.
Outcomes: The TV series will be viewed 600,000 times; average of 50,000 unique viewers per show
A 2.4) Outputs: 1 “Optmart SRL Offline" organised in Chisinau and 7 “Offlines” in other raions
Outcomes: At least 800 participants in the “Optmart SRL Offlines" (at least 300 in Chisinau, 200 in Balti and 50 in each other location). At least 60% increase their knowledge about women’s rights and the issues that affect women.
